What can we learn from the Petaluma Reusable Cup project? With Loop Partners’ Carolina Lobel 17.06.2026

What can we learn from city-scale reuse pilots? In our latest Packaging Europe podcast, Victoria Hattersley spoke with Carolina Lobel, Senior Director at the Closed Lop Center for the Circular Economy, about the findings from the Petaluma Reusable Cup project and what new reuse projects the consortium has in the pipeline. PP recyclability, collaboration and EPR with GreenBlue’s Paul Nowak 05.05.2026

It was recently announced that polypropylene cold-to-go cups can now be recycled by 60% of US households through curbside collection.  Paul Nowak, executive director at GreenBlue , discusses how this step forward was achieved and takes a wider look at the packaging and sustainability landscape in the US with Elisabeth Skoda.  Packaging Europe's podcast, featuring the leading international fig...

Focus on food and beverage cartons with FBCA director general Sebastian Bartels 20.01.2026

In January 2025, the former Alliance for Beverage Cartons and the Environment (ACE) and EXTR:ACT merged to form the Food and Beverage Carton Alliance (FBCA) with the aim to provide a uniform platform for food and beverage cartons. Recently appointed director general Sebastian Bartels speaks to Elisabeth Skoda about the role cartons can play in a circular economy as well as the alliance’s work and...
